Sterling by Musicman SUB Stingray

Howdy!
The title might be confusing, but a little research will clarify your queries. These are produced in Indonesia under the umbrella of Sterling by Musicman (EBMM's little brother?).
Overall the bass is mint - 4 hours of playing time max. I bought it for $270 from Musician's Friend. The Walnut stain is indeed as awesome, or better than, it looks in the pictures. The action is great and the pickup height is nice and ready for some grindy Stingray tone. The neck is straight and the truss rod is completely functional. I like the setup... YMMV.

I am looking to sell it for $250 (Paypal) shipped with Fender gigbag via Fedex.
